Volunteers at the June Clean-Up Downtown and Beyond in Wilmington covered over 1.5 miles and collected 12 bags of trash Saturday morning, according to Annen Vance, organizer of the monthly event. Shown from left are volunteers Pauline Taylor, Caleb Hollingsworth, Kenny Shell, David Chinn and Joel Harris. The next clean-up will be Saturday, July 23 at 9 a.m., meeting at Sugartree Community Square, 42 W. Sugartree St. All are welcome to attend.
